It should be mentioned that MD5 will not be ideal and it is, the truth is, identified to be prone to hash collisions. Hash collisions occur when diverse parts of data make exactly the same hash price, undermining the basic principle that each special bit of data must develop a uniquely identifiable hash result.
Model Handle systems. In version Handle methods, MD5 may be used to detect variations in files or to trace revisions by building a unique hash for each Edition of a file.
Though it has recognised protection problems, MD5 is still employed for password hashing in software program. MD5 is used to retail store passwords that has a 1-way hash with the password, but It's not at all Amongst the suggested hashes for this objective. MD5 is frequent and user friendly, and developers generally still decide on it for password hashing and storage.
Understanding MD5 presents worthwhile insights into the basic creating blocks of knowledge integrity in electronic units. It epitomizes the balance that all cybersecurity actions try to obtain—elleffectiveness, resource administration, and well timed adequacy.
When details is hashed, MD5 makes a set-measurement hash worth. The hash value signifies the initial knowledge. If the original hash value matches the hash created through the acquired information, it signifies that the info is the exact same and hasn’t been altered.
MD5 takes advantage of the Merkle–Damgård building, Therefore if two prefixes With all the exact hash could be manufactured, a standard suffix may be added to both of those to help make the collision much more more likely to be acknowledged as legitimate information by the applying utilizing it. Furthermore, recent collision-getting techniques allow specifying an arbitrary prefix: an attacker can create two colliding documents that equally begin with the identical information.
Great importance MD5, an abbreviation for Information-Digest Algorithm five, is actually a extensively utilized cryptographic hash function that performs an important position in making certain information security and integrity.
So So how exactly does an MD5 operate work? Generally, you feed this tool facts—no matter whether a doc, a video clip, a piece of code, anything at all—As well as in return, MD5 will crank out a unique and stuck-sized hash code. If even only one character is altered in that unique established of data, it will create a totally unique hash.
Despite its previous reputation, the MD5 hashing algorithm is now not thought of secure because of its vulnerability to diverse collision assaults. As a result, it is usually recommended to use safer cryptographic hash capabilities like SHA-256 or SHA-three.
S. and/or other nations. See Logos for proper markings. Every other emblems contained herein will be the assets in their respective homeowners.
The hashing Software decides this based on linear probing, which we selected as the Collision Resolution Policy after we first put in place the parameters for this hash desk.
Posted as RFC 1321 about 30 yrs in the past, the MD5 concept-digest algorithm is still widely made use of right now. Using the MD5 algorithm, a 128-little bit a lot more compact output is usually designed from a message enter of variable duration. This is the variety of cryptographic hash that is definitely built to create electronic signatures, compressing significant data files into smaller sized ones in the secure method after which you can encrypting them with A personal ( or key) essential to get matched that has a community key. MD5 may also be used to detect file corruption or inadvertent adjustments inside of huge collections of information like a command-line implementation making use of frequent computer languages such as Java, Perl, or C.
Which means two information with completely distinctive information will never hold the same MD5 digest, rendering it remarkably unlikely for somebody to make a phony file that matches the first digest.
By publishing this type, I website fully grasp and admit my information are going to be processed in accordance with Progress' Privacy Plan.